Tim and I have started a brand new permaculture garden on half an acre surrounded by native trees, sea and mountain views. We are looking to grow all our own organic food; veggies and fruit.
I just need someone for a few days between May 11th and May 16th. You would be staying in my home that looks over the famous surf break at Whale Bay. I am sorry I can't accept anyone outside of those dates atm, unless you have a camper van
My partner Tim and I used to own the Raglan Backpackers and Raglan Surfing School, so we love meeting people from all over the world . We have both traveled a lot ourselves so will like hearing your travel stories.
My passion is organic gardening, and Tim's is surfing. We both have studied meditation, yoga and alternative health. We would love to welcome you to our beautiful little eco town.Types of help and learning opportunities
GardeningFarmstay helpCultural exchange and learning opportunities
Raglan is famous for all its cool eco initiatives, many of which we have been part of. I am happy to introduce you to these organisations or tell you about them. Also keen to share info about growing your own food and how to grow really healthy plants (eg compost making, seed cultivation).
I am also part of the local community garden, farmers market, and crop swap. And a cool thing called Timebank so happy to share info about these too.
And Tim can give you the low down on anything water related! like where to surf and on what tide.
And in your time off there are lovely beach and bush walks right from our door. We have a bike we can loan you to get around, and I am happy to take you to town for shopping (we're an 12 min drive from the centre of town, along the coast where the waves are :) )Help
I would love some help in the garden. We can work together so you don't necessarily have to have had a lot of gardening experience. We will be weeding , mulching, pruning, planting out seedlings, maybe a bit of cleaning inside my house, that kind of thing.

We have a sleep out with a double bed available for you to stay, which has a stunning view of Indicators surf break. Our home is made with native timbers, it is small and warm with a huge view of the sea (we also have a hot tub and sauna you are welcome to use). All meals included

Raglan is so much fun! Loads of water sport options (surfing, kayaks, paddle boarding , all for rent in town). Town has lots of interesting cafes and shops, its the home of over 50 artists so there are plenty of art galleries to explore. Theres an great skate park, and a good music scene with live music each week.
I am happy to pick you up from the bus stop (catch Hamilton -Raglan bus) and bring you for shopping trips, and we have a bike to borrow during your stay, or hitch hiking is very common in Raglan. its a great way to meet locals!
As you can tell I just love Raglan, and hope to share any local knowledge I can.
We tend to work in the mornings at the garden, and the afternoons you can make the most of surfing Raglan's famous points, walking the beach, hiking the mountain, that kind of thing. Or head to town (very common to hitch hike here if you don't have a car) and explore all the cool creative shops and art galleries Raglan has to offer
